On Tue, Jul 20, 2010 at 9:09 AM, Steven D'Aprano <steve at pearwood.info> wrote:
> It refers to the guideline that you shouldn't have a single function
> with two (or more) different behaviour and an argument that does
> nothing but select between them.

In particular, when that argument is almost never given a variable
value, but is specified using a constant at the call site.
